[JenKins] Jenkins sudo: not found Build step ‘Execute shell’ marked build as failure 권한 에러 해결하기[JenKins] Jenkins sudo: not found Build step ‘Execute shell’ marked build as failure 권한 에러 해결하기
Jenkins로 docker 이미지를 빌드하고 hub에 푸시하는 과정을 .sh 파일 하나를 실행해서 한꺼번에 수행하려고 합니다. 하지만 Jenkins가 ec2 서버에서 sudo 명령어를 실행하려면, Jenkins에게 따로 권한을 줘야합니다. 권한을 주지 않고 빌드하면 sudo: